Here's a quick summary of the interview.
- I created a new category, Blended Fashion™ - not as a trend but as a philosophy, an intentional mix of masculine and feminine because there's nothing like it in the marketplace. My girl/boy twins inspired that.
- I'm a heart-led founder. For better or for worse, I follow my heart, and I can't think of any other way to build a mission-led business.
- Slow is fast - intentionality is the root of my business. I'm not in a race or competing with anyone. I'm doing my own thing.
- I'm creating an ecosystem, and that takes time. StereoType is growing organically, and that's the way I want it.
- Designing products, writing a children's book, and co-writing a song don't happen overnight. These ideas found their way to me over time, and they are all part of communicating a bigger mission.
My favorite quote in the article - “Just seeing my own children and how free they are to express themselves, I wanted that for other children as well.”
